Thanks...went with what Suncoast had.
My car already had the factory black bolts & silver front spacer, they could match that...plus supplied the positoning tool.
FWIW, looks just like H&R stuff...the two screws do hold it on, but this is the first time I've ever done it & would suggest isn't necessary.
